WebSciacca. Sciacca is a historic fishing port on the southern coast of Sicily. A workaday town rather than a polished tourist destination, it is famed for its ceramics, its thermal baths and its religious festivals, as well as for its large fishing fleet. The waters of Sicily are full of fish. Sicily is best known for bluefin tuna fishing.
